Automated devices designed for filling plush toys with various materials, such as polyester fiberfill or cotton, exist in diverse sizes and functionalities. Industrial models offer high-speed production capabilities for large-scale manufacturers, while smaller, benchtop versions cater to artisans and smaller businesses. These machines streamline the filling process, ensuring consistent plushness and density within each toy.
The development of such equipment has significantly impacted the toy industry, enabling increased production efficiency and reduced labor costs. This mechanization allows manufacturers to meet high consumer demand while maintaining consistent product quality. Historically, this process was entirely manual, a time-consuming endeavor that limited production capacity. Modern filling equipment now allows for the creation of a wider variety of plush toy designs, leading to a more diverse and readily available product selection for consumers.
